Home Video ‘They’re all dead’: Haitians try to flee increasingly inescapable gang violence

‘They’re all dead’: Haitians try to flee increasingly inescapable gang violence

8
0

Total 0 Votes
0

Tell us how can we improve this post?

+ = Verify Human or Spambot ?